To the incoming director: you are inheriting the Larkspan second-sourcing effort at mid-stage. We currently rely on Ormefeld Castings for the full valve assembly, which is a single point of failure we can no longer accept. Two candidates remain under evaluation: Trevane Works (strong quality record, higher unit cost) and Bellhurst Fabrication (cheaper, but their Pellow facility failed our first audit on traceability). Sample runs conclude in six weeks. Do not signal preference externally. The strategic framing you'll need is noted below.

management briefing: Only 33 of the 504 pilot accounts renewed Holox, so a churn review is set for August 1. Fenysix Logistics is in early talks to buy Zoroxix Group for about $459.9 million.

Heads up: if the Lintrock baseline file in the Quarrow repo drifts from main, CI fails with a "stale baseline" error even when the code is fine. Quick fix is to regenerate the baseline on a clean checkout and re-push. If a customer build is blocked, confirm the failing run matches the token below before escalating.

build token for yadug-yagag: htk21_c863c33eb8b82c0c9c152

Heads up: the EXIF scrubbing step in the Quillhatch pipeline keeps failing on PNGs that sneak in with JPEG extensions. The scrubber (marrowpix-clean) bails instead of skipping, which kills the whole image job. Quick fix for now: re-run the stage with the lenient flag and it'll pass; the real fix lands in marrowpix-clean next sprint. If you see it page again overnight, don't roll back the whole pipeline — just that stage. The last known-good pipeline run is the one listed right below.

session token of kahog-bahif = htk9_f63daec35

Subject: Orders soft-delete cut-over complete

Hi all — the Lanternby orders table now uses soft deletes as of last night's cut-over. Rows are flagged rather than removed, and the nightly reaper handles purging after the retention window. Queries in ShopTrellis must filter on the deletion flag. For reference, the reaper service runs with the following configuration.

settings of fahof-kahog:
[silmir]
team = briath
access_code = ac_d0ec06
owner = tamix.sorion
host = silmir.merlaqcloud.example
port = 5672
peer = fraeth.qirvanforge.corp
salt = 30070d31
pin = 9811